About this experience

Unearth the beautiful island of Santorini and see the sights with a local driver/guide in a 5-hours private tour. Cycladic architecture, picturesque villages, and extraordinary views of the Caldera. Visit historical sites and the beautiful beaches to be explored.

The tour will begin in the famous village of Oia, known for its beautiful views. We will visit Imerovigli, Firostefani, and Fira, all known for their famous blue-domed churches. We will also explore a few small traditional villages in Santorini, a black beach of your choice, and Profitis Ilias, the highest point in Santorini with great views of the whole island!

Detailed itinerary

1

The tour begins by visiting the north of the island first where the famous village of Oia is located. Oia is known for its historic houses, blue-domed churches, and amazing views which take your breath away.

2

Continuing on to Firostefani where the famous Blue Dome Church is located (a great photo opportunity), which is a true representation of the island.

3
Stop 3

The village of Pyrgos is located at the foot of Mountain Prophet Ilias. Characterised by its panoramic views of both sides of Santorini, and has remaining features from the famous Venetian rule.

4

The village of Megalochori has been characterised as one of the most picturesque and traditional villages of Santorini. The mansions and restored houses of vernacular architecture, the high walls and the pirate hideaways are the highlights of this preserved old settlement.

5
Stop 5

OPTIONAL:

A drive by the famous Red Beach to have a look at the spectacular red volcanic rock formations.

6
Stop 6

After a busy morning, you’ll have the chance to visit the largest beach in Santorini which is covered with black volcanic pebbles. Enjoy some time to relax and an opportunity to have a lunch at a seaside restaurant.

7

OPTIONAL: A LOCAL WINERY
At this point you have the option to visit a local winery of your choice, a taste of Santorini with wine tasting. You can choose from a selection of local wineries with different qualities, the local driver will be able to help you decide the perfect winery of your desires. €25 per person

About Santorini

Santorini is a breathtaking island in the Cyclades known for its stunning sunsets, whitewashed buildings, and dramatic cliffs. This volcanic island offers a unique blend of natural beauty, rich history, and luxurious experiences, making it one of the most sought-after destinations in Greece.

Top Attractions

Oia

A picturesque village known for its whitewashed buildings, blue domes, and stunning sunsets. Oia is a must-visit for its charm and breathtaking views.

Historical/Scenic 2-3 hours Free to explore

Fira

The capital of Santorini, Fira offers a mix of history, shopping, and stunning views of the caldera. It's a vibrant town with a rich cultural heritage.

Historical/Shopping Half-day Free to explore

Akrotiri

A well-preserved ancient settlement that offers a glimpse into the Minoan civilization. The site is often referred to as the 'Minoan Pompeii'.

Historical/Archaeological 1-2 hours €12

Red Beach

A unique beach known for its striking red cliffs and volcanic sand. The beach is a popular spot for swimming and snorkeling.

Beach/Nature Half-day Free

Santorini Caldera Boat Tour

A boat tour around the caldera offers stunning views of the volcanic landscape and the opportunity to swim in hot springs.

Adventure/Tour 4-5 hours €40-€80

Must-Try Local Dishes

Fava

A creamy dip made from yellow split peas, often served with olive oil and onions.

Appetizer Vegetarian, Vegan

Tomato Keftedes

Fried tomato fritters made with Santorini's famous cherry tomatoes.

Appetizer Vegetarian

Grilled Octopus

Tender octopus grilled to perfection, often served with a drizzle of olive oil and lemon.

Main Course Contains seafood

White Eggplant

A local delicacy made from the island's unique white eggplants, often grilled or fried.

Main Course Vegetarian

Day trips

Nea Kameni
12 km from Fira • Half-day

A volcanic island in the heart of the caldera, offering a unique hiking experience and the chance to see active volcanic craters.

Thirassia
15 km from Fira • Full-day

A small, traditional island offering a glimpse into authentic Greek island life. Known for its charming villages and scenic views.

Anafi
20 km from Fira • Full-day

A small, tranquil island known for its beautiful beaches and relaxed atmosphere. Ideal for a peaceful day trip.
